How far is Gainesville, Florida from Laurel, Mississippi?
The distance from Gainesville, Florida to Laurel, Mississippi is 428.2 miles (689.2 km) as the crow flies. Laurel, Mississippi is located WNW of Gainesville, Florida. By car, the driving distance is approximately 513.9 miles, taking about 10h 20min. A direct flight would take roughly 1h 22min.
